James A. Forrest Elementary is a K-5 school of reasonably sized scale in Wasco, California, overseen by Wasco Union Elementary, enrolling 576 students in grades K through 5. By comparison, California's public schools average about 465 students each, so James A. Forrest Elementary sits 24% bigger than that benchmark.
James A. Forrest Elementary is one of 6 schools operated by Wasco Union Elementary, a district that enrolls 3,473 students overall.
Demographically, James A. Forrest Elementary shows that nearly all students (97%) are Hispanic. The wider county runs roughly 57% Hispanic, putting the school's mix noticeably more Hispanic than the area baseline.
On the income-and-resources front, James A. Forrest Elementary logs 24 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 24.0:1. The state averages around 22.3:1, so this campus is higher than the state norm typical. Roughly 89% of students at James A. Forrest Elementary q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a number frequently used as a low-income enrollment indicator. That share is above Kern County's rate of about 76%.
With demographic context factored in, James A. Forrest Elementary perform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 26.2%, the actual is 28.5%, a residual of +2.3 points.
Across the wider county, ACS estimates for Kern County put the typical household earns roughly $70,210 per year, about 19%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and roughly 15% of residents live below the federal poverty line. In all, Kern County runs 279 public schools (combined enrollment of about 197,431 students), of which James A. Forrest Elementary is one.
Nearest neighbor: Thomas Jefferson Middle, around 0.4 miles off. 7 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ts James A. Forrest Elementary at 5th of 8; the average score across the group is 30.3%.
